Metals and alloys have many useful engineering properties. Alloys based on iron are called ferrous alloys and those based on the other metals are called nonferrous alloys. The Iron – Iron Carbide Phase Diagram Plain carbon steels are iron carbon alloys containing from a very small amount (0.03%) to about 1.2% carbon, 0.25 to 1.00% manganese, and other minor amounts of other elements (e.g. sulphur, silicon, phosphorus). In this context, plain carbon steel encompasses the iron-carbon binary alloy which composes of up to 6.6% carbon.
